So I've started playing imperial Knights. I'm enjoying them. I bought them as I love the models. But I did think they'd be an easy point and shoot army to use. It turns out that they're more fragile than I first thought if not used correctly. And it's been a steep learning curve.

So, I've been wondering how people run them and what formations they use. I've got an errant with storm spear rockets. A crusader with battle cannon, and Icarus autocannons and a third one where by I haven't built the arms yet and so am not sure what direction to go in. Ive tried a few and I think the warden is my favourite for the third. I've been running them as a household detachment for obsec, as I think the baronial court is too restrictive.

I was thinking about adding in ad mech to go to 2 thousand. But I don't know if that's just a point sink and they won't offer me much. I could push to 4 Knights and maybe ally in some assassins or something. How do people make them work?

Interesting that everyone is pointing towards the baronial court. I genuinely thought it was the weaker choice. Sure you get a better ion shield, but it pushes you too keeping all your Knights really close together. Is this not surely a bad tactic for them? I would have thought that spreading them out was more effective. And that having obsec was too good to turn down.

As for points, I like to fully load my Knights. So I won't ever get more than 4 in at 2k. I'll have points left over. So what's the best idea? I was tempted with a vindicare and a culexus assassin.
